Mastering Payment Gateway Integration for Seamless Transactions
In today's digital age, the term payment gateway has become synonymous with efficient and secure online transactions. Yet, as e-commerce continues to thrive, understanding the nuances of payment gateway integration becomes imperative for businesses aiming to streamline their payment processing. This article delves deep into the intricacies of payment gateway integration, offering actionable insights and practical examples to ensure your business stays ahead of the curve.
Understanding Payment Gateways
A payment gateway acts as the digital equivalent of a point-of-sale system in brick-and-mortar stores. It facilitates the transfer of information between a payment portal (such as a website or mobile application) and the acquiring bank. The ultimate goal is to authorize and process payments securely and efficiently.
Why Payment Gateway Integration is Trending
As businesses increasingly shift to online platforms, the need for smooth and secure payment processes has never been more critical. Payment gateway integration is trending because it ensures that customers can complete transactions seamlessly, enhancing user experience and trust.
The Role of Payment Gateways in Modern Commerce
- Security: Payment gateways encrypt sensitive information like credit card details, ensuring data protection.
- Speed: They expedite the transaction process, reducing cart abandonment rates.
- Global Reach: Facilitates international transactions by supporting multiple currencies.
The Importance of Payment Gateway Integration
Ensuring a Seamless User Experience
Integrating a payment gateway into your website or app streamlines the checkout process, minimizing friction and enhancing customer satisfaction. A smooth integration can lead to increased conversion rates and improved customer loyalty.
Facilitating Business Growth
Payment gateway integration supports business scalability by allowing easy addition of new payment methods and currencies, thus catering to a broader audience.
Practical Examples of Payment Gateway Integration
JavaScript/Node.js API Integration
Integrating a payment gateway using JavaScript and Node.js can enhance the backend functionality of your application. Here's a simple example using Axra's API:
const axios = require('axios');
async function processPayment(amount, currency, paymentMethod) {
try {
const response = await axios.post('https://api.axra.com/v1/payments', {
amount: amount,
currency: currency,
payment_method: paymentMethod
}, {
headers: {
'Authorization': 'Bearer YOUR_API_KEY'
}
});
console.log('Payment processed:', response.data);
} catch (error) {
console.error('Payment failed:', error);
}
}
processPayment(100, 'USD', 'credit_card');cURL for API Testing
Testing your integration via cURL can help ensure your payment gateway is set up correctly before going live.
curl -X POST https://api.axra.com/v1/payments \
-H "Authorization: Bearer YOUR_API_KEY" \
-d "amount=100¤cy=USD&payment_method=credit_card"HTML for Frontend Integration
For frontend integration, you can utilize HTML forms to capture payment details and pass them to the payment gateway.
<form action="https://api.axra.com/v1/payments" method="POST">
<input type="hidden" name="amount" value="100">
<input type="hidden" name="currency" value="USD">
<input type="text" name="card_number" placeholder="Card Number">
<input type="text" name="expiry_date" placeholder="MM/YY">
<button type="submit">Pay Now</button>
</form>Comparing Payment Gateway Solutions
When choosing a payment gateway, businesses should consider factors like transaction fees, ease of integration, and customer support. While traditional solutions offer robust features, modern platforms like Axra provide a developer-friendly approach with comprehensive API documentation, making integration a breeze.
Axra: A Modern Solution
Axra stands out with its focus on flexibility and ease of use. Its API-first design ensures that developers can integrate payment solutions quickly, reducing time to market.
Conclusion: Taking the Next Steps
Integrating a payment gateway is more than just a technical requirement—it's a strategic business decision that can significantly impact your customer experience and bottom line. By choosing a modern, flexible solution like Axra, businesses can ensure seamless transactions that foster growth and customer satisfaction.
As you evaluate your payment processing needs, consider the importance of a well-executed integration. With the right tools and strategies, your business can offer a superior checkout experience that stands out in the competitive e-commerce landscape.
Meta Description
"Explore the essentials of payment gateway integration with practical examples and learn how Axra can revolutionize your payment processing."
Keywords
"payment gateway", "payment gateway integration", "API integration", "e-commerce payment solutions", "secure transactions", "Axra payment platform", "online payments"
Ready to Transform Your Payment Processing?
Discover how Axra can help you build better payment experiences with our modern, developer-friendly payment platform.